Since the calendar flipped over to 2022, the Boston Bruins haven't done much but win.
The Bruins have the best record in the NHL since January 1st, at 64-20-5 (.747 win %), with the next closest being the Colorado Avalanche at 58-22-7 (.707). *We know playoff success is the most important, but we're not talking about that right now.
However, that's not the only impressive stat from the Bruins in 2022, as the club also made NHL history. As per NHL Public Relations:
The Bruins improved to 64-20-5 during the regular season in 2022, the third most wins in a single calendar year in NHL history behind Pittsburgh (65 in 2013) and Chicago (64 in 2013). Meanwhile, their 37 regular-season home wins through that span eclipsed Washington (36 in 2017) and Florida (36 in 2021) for the most in a calendar year in League history.
